Transaction dd10a7b7c5028f15ded750c86a95188c17ed2933c5156c697a2b4d13c6593eb4
1 Input
1 Output
-
dd10a7b7c5028f15ded750c86a95188c17ed2933c5156c697a2b4d13c6593eb4:0
- value
- 10901003
- script pubkey
- OP_0 OP_PUSHBYTES_20 e4618cab099a0be0aac6255b2a8d12e1895bd6a6
- address
- bc1qu3sce2cfng97p2kxy4dj4rgjuxy4h44xseawyc